引言

            在当前加密货币交易的世界里,稳定币的使用越来越普遍。作为最受欢迎的稳定币之一,USDT(Tether)因其与美元的1:1挂钩而备受欢迎。不论是用于交易、投资,还是作为资产的避风港,了解如何实现USDT的充提都显得尤为重要。打造一个高效的USDT充提API,不仅可以提升用户体验,还能为团队节省大量的开发和维护成本!多么令人振奋!

            API的基本概念

            Tokenim实现USDT充提API的详细指南

            在深入分析Tokenim实现USDT充提API之前,首先让我们简要了解一下API的基本概念。API(应用程序编程接口)是一组定义了不同软件组件之间交互的规则和协议。对于加密货币交易平台而言,API能够自动化处理各类任务,比如资金的充入和提现,这无疑大大提高了工作效率。

            为什么选择Tokenim?

            Tokenim是一款功能强大的工具,专为满足加密货币领域的需求而设计。通过Tokenim,开发者可以轻松地集成各种加密货币的功能,包括充提、查询余额等。特别是对于USDT这样的广受欢迎的币种,在Tokenim的帮助下,充提过程变得简便易行,非常适合新手和经验丰富的开发者。

            充提API的基本结构

            Tokenim实现USDT充提API的详细指南

            在我们开始实现Tokenim的USDT充提API之前,必须先理解API的基本结构。一个完整的API通常包含以下几个部分:

            • 请求类型: GET、POST、DELETE等。
            • 请求URL: 访问特定资源的地址。
            • 请求参数: 根据需要传递的一些参数,比如地址、金额等。
            • 返回结果: API处理后返回的结果,通常是JSON格式的数据。它包括状态码、消息和数据等部分。

            实现步骤

            接下来,我们将具体分析如何实现USDT充提API的步骤。

            1. 环境准备

            在进行开发之前,首先确保你已经安装了必要的开发工具。这可能包括:

            • Node.js:一般的JavaScript环境。
            • npm或者yarn:包管理器,帮助你快速安装依赖。
            • TypeScript/JavaScript:作为开发语言。

            只需几个简单的命令,你就能完成所有环境的搭建。这是基础中的基础,但却极其重要,千万别忽视哦!

            2. 创建项目

            使用npm或yarn初始化一个新的项目:

            npm init -y

            通过此命令,你将在当前目录下生成一个package.json文件, 其中将存储你的项目依赖信息和配置。

            3. 安装依赖

            为了完成API的实现,你还需要一些依赖,请执行下面的命令:

            npm install express body-parser axios dotenv

            这些依赖将帮助你构建一个快速的服务,处理请求和发送数据。

            4. 配置环境变量

            在项目的根目录下创建一个.env文件,存放API密钥等敏感信息。例如:

            API_KEY=你的_API_密钥
            API_SECRET=你的_API_密钥

            这样可以确保你的密码信息不被暴露!

            5. 搭建Express服务器

            在项目的根目录下创建一个server.js文件,搭建一个简单的Express服务器:

            const express = require('express');
            const bodyParser = require('body-parser');
            require('dotenv').config();
            
            const app = express();
            app.use(bodyParser.json());
            
            const PORT = process.env.PORT || 3000;
            
            app.listen(PORT, () => {
                console.log(`Server is running on port ${PORT}`);
            });

            瞬间,你已经具备了处理API请求的能力!太棒了,对吧?

            6. 实现充提接口

            下面是实现充提接口的基础逻辑:

            app.post('/api/usdt/deposit', (req, res) => {
                // 处理USDT充值请求
            });
            
            app.post('/api/usdt/withdraw', (req, res) => {
                // 处理USDT提取请求
            });

            在这两个函数中,你需要根据用户的请求处理相应的逻辑。比如验证用户身份、检查余额、记录交易等步骤,务必要谨慎对待。

            7. 处理请求和响应

            对于每个请求,你都需要进行一些验证和处理,具体实现如下:

            app.post('/api/usdt/deposit', async (req, res) => {
                const { amount, address } = req.body;
            
                if (!amount || !address) {
                    return res.status(400).json({ message: 'Missing parameters' });
                }
            
                // 这里可以进行验证、记录等操作
                // ...
            
                return res.status(200).json({ message: 'Deposit successful', data: { amount, address } });
            });

            如何测试API

            在API开发的过程中,测试是必不可少的一环!可以使用Postman等工具方便快捷地进行请求测试,确保你的API按预期工作。同时,利用console.log来追踪各个环节的输出,及时发现问题,进行调试!多么令人激动的过程啊!

            结语

            通过上述步骤,你已经成功实现了Tokenim的USDT充提API。这不仅极大地提高了用户体验,同时也帮助开发者更好地管理和操作USDT资产。希望这份指南能够帮助你在加密货币领域中驰骋,开创出属于自己的天地!

            未来充满可能,愿你的每一个项目都能蒸蒸日上!